Development of Clinical Indicators From the Swiss RAI-HC (IndiRAI)
Development of Frailty and Complexity Indices From Data Collected With Resident Assessment Instrument - Home Care Adapted for Switzerland

Inclusion Criteria:
- Men and women aged 18 or older who were assessed in 2015 with the Swiss RAI-HC in clinical routine for care planning by the Geneva Institution for Home care and Assistance (imad) in Geneva, Switzerland
Exclusion Criteria:
- Men and women aged 17 or younger and/or who did not receive a full RAI-HC assessment in 2015

Frailty Index
Time Frame: 1 year
|
Index with a value ranging from 0 to 100, computed as the sum of health deficits recorded with the RAI-HC MDS divided by the number of deficits considered

Complexity Index
Time Frame: 1 year
|
Index with a value ranging from 0 to 100, computed as the sum of complexity items recorded with the RAI-HC MDS divided by the number of items considered
